300mA LDO with 3.2V to 18V Input has 1.5µA Quiescent Current

July 05, 2019 by Scott McMahan

The AP7370 from Diodes Incorporated is an extremely low quiescent current, positive voltage regulator with a maximum input voltage of 18V.

In addition, the AP7370 has high accuracy and reverse-current protection which make it suitable for use in various USB and portable devices and instrument applications.

Typical applications for the LDO include battery-powered equipment, portable instrumentation, metering, laptops, notebooks, weighing scales, and appliances.

Input voltage ranges from 3.2V to 18V. It covers 5V, 9V, and 12V power rails with good transient withstand. Output voltages of 1.2V, 1.5V, 1.8V, 2.8V, 3.0V, 3.3V, 3.6V, and 5.0V cover standard I/O voltage levels.

A low quiescent current of 1.5µA minimizes standby power in low-power systems and extends battery life.

The LDO maintains a 1.0% output accuracy at temperatures of -40ºC to +85ºC.

It includes a built-in current limit function and has short-circuit and over-current protection features.

The AP7370 comes in 1.2V, 1.5V, 1.8V, 2.8V, 3.0V, 3.3V, 3.6V, and 5.0V fixed output voltage versions, and the LDO is available in SOT23, SOT25, SOT89, and DFN2020-6 packages.
